Disasters — whether caused by natural events, human error, or technological failures — can critically disrupt an organisation’s ability to achieve its objectives.
This four-day instructor-led certification course equips professionals with the knowledge and tools needed to establish, implement, and manage disaster recovery (DR) plans that ensure organisational resilience and business continuity.

Through a combination of theoretical sessions, real-world case studies, and guided exercises, participants will learn how to anticipate, prevent, and respond to disasters using a structured Disaster Recovery Planning (DRP) framework aligned with global best practices.

Training Outline

Day 1: Understanding Disaster Recovery Concepts

  • Overview of disaster recovery and continuity principles

  • Identifying disaster types (natural, human, technological)

  • Framework for disaster recovery management

Day 2: Disaster Recovery Planning

  • Establishing the disaster recovery project

  • Conducting risk assessment and business impact analysis (BIA)

  • Designing mitigation strategies and prevention mechanisms

Day 3: Developing and Activating the DRP

  • Building the Disaster Recovery Plan (DRP)

  • Integrating with incident response, emergency, and crisis management plans

  • Selecting a disaster recovery site and defining communication protocols

Day 4: Testing, Maintenance, and Continuous Improvement

  • Conducting disaster recovery testing and performance evaluation

  • Maintaining and updating DRP documentation

  • Measuring effectiveness and training DR teams


Certification and Examination

After completing the course, participants are eligible to sit the PECB Certified Lead Disaster Recovery Manager exam.
This certification demonstrates professional competence in planning, leading, and maintaining disaster recovery programs based on best practices.

Exam Domains:

  1. Fundamental concepts of disaster recovery

  2. Planning and implementation of DR projects

  3. Development and activation of the DR plan

  4. Selection of DR sites and competence management

  5. Testing, maintenance, and continuous improvement
